Emma Tennant

Author
Publisher
Bloomsbury Publishing
Language
English
Description
Author
Publisher
Bloomsbury Publishing
Language
English
Description
Author
Language
English
Description
Author
Publisher
Bloomsbury Publishing
Language
English
Description
Author
Language
English
Description
Author
Publisher
Summersdale Publishers Ltd
Language
English
Description
Author
Publisher
Hodder & Stoughton
Language
English
Author
Publisher
Sceptre Books
Language
English
Author
Publisher
Thorpe
Language
English